Sony ups its new A7R VI to 66.8 megapixels and jumps the price to $4,500

TL;DR

Sony announced the A7R VI, featuring a 66.8-megapixel stacked full-frame sensor and a $4,500 price. The camera offers faster readout, enhanced autofocus, and advanced video capabilities. The release signals a major update in Sony’s high-res mirrorless lineup.

Sony has announced the A7R VI, its latest flagship high-resolution mirrorless camera, featuring a 66.8-megapixel fully stacked full-frame sensor and a price of $4,499.99, set to launch in June. This marks a notable upgrade in resolution and performance within Sony’s Alpha lineup, targeting professional photographers and enthusiasts seeking maximum detail and speed.

The Sony A7R VI’s core upgrade is its fully stacked sensor, increasing resolution slightly from the previous model to 66.8 megapixels, with up to 16 stops of dynamic range. The stacked architecture allows for faster readout speeds, enabling burst rates of up to 30 frames per second without blackout, and improved silent shooting via the electronic shutter. The camera also supports 8K video recording at 30p and 4K at 120p, with no cropping, thanks to its advanced sensor and heat management system.

Other notable features include a new 9.44 million dot OLED viewfinder, enhanced autofocus with Real-time Recognition AF+, an improved grip accommodating a larger battery, and dual USB-C ports. The new NP-SA100 battery offers up to 710 shots per charge, a 17% increase over the previous NP-FZ100, although it is not backward compatible with older models. The camera’s in-body stabilization now provides up to 8.5 stops of correction, and it supports dual gain shooting to reduce noise and shadow loss.

Why It Matters

The A7R VI’s high resolution and advanced features make it a significant upgrade for professional photographers specializing in portrait, landscape, and nature photography, where detail is paramount. The increased price reflects its premium positioning, aligning with recent Sony flagship models like the A1 II and A9 III, which are priced higher. The camera’s improved video capabilities also expand its versatility, appealing to hybrid shooters.

For Sony, this release consolidates its leadership in high-resolution mirrorless cameras, competing directly with other premium brands. The high price may influence purchasing decisions, especially for those already invested in Sony’s ecosystem, but it also signals Sony’s focus on professional-grade features and performance.

Background

The Sony A7R V, launched in 2022, set a benchmark with its 61-megapixel sensor and AI-based autofocus. The A7R VI builds on this foundation, introducing a stacked sensor architecture for faster performance and better video capabilities. Sony’s flagship models have historically seen price increases driven by tariffs and component costs, with recent models like the A1 II and A9 III reaching near $7,000.

This new model continues Sony’s trend of integrating cutting-edge sensor technology and autofocus improvements, aimed at high-end users demanding maximum resolution and speed.

Key Questions

How does the Sony A7R VI compare to previous models?

The A7R VI offers a higher resolution sensor at 66.8MP, faster burst rates, improved autofocus, and better video performance compared to the A7R V, which had a 61MP sensor and less advanced features.

Is the new battery compatible with older Sony Alpha cameras?

No, the NP-SA100 battery is specific to the A7R VI and is not backward compatible with previous models.

What are the main advantages of the stacked sensor?

The stacked sensor enables faster readout speeds, higher burst rates, reduced blackout, and better video performance, making it suitable for professional use.
